第一次做圖片上傳,記錄一些問題。 1,圖片的base64編碼就是可以將一副圖片數據編碼成一串字符串,使用該字符串代替圖像地址。而網頁上的每一個圖片,都是需要消耗一個http請求下載而來的,使用base64就不用請求http。 2,上傳圖片 ...
工作中開發一個評價功能,需要上傳拍照的圖片,后台使用springmvc接收文件,前端FormData異步提交。 . spring配置multipartResolver . 圖片處理 現在的手機拍出的照片都比較大,一般都會進行壓縮處理,這里提供一個開源插件:https: github.com stomita ios imagefile megapixel. 因為要預覽圖片,所以img實際是被轉為了 ...
2017-08-17 16:55 0 1416 推薦指數:
第一次做圖片上傳,記錄一些問題。 1,圖片的base64編碼就是可以將一副圖片數據編碼成一串字符串,使用該字符串代替圖像地址。而網頁上的每一個圖片,都是需要消耗一個http請求下載而來的,使用base64就不用請求http。 2,上傳圖片 ...
接到需求,問前端是否可以壓縮圖片?因為有的圖片太大,傳到服務器上再壓縮太慢了。意識里沒有這么玩過,早上老大丟來一個知乎鏈接,一看,原來前輩們已經用canvas實現了(為自己的見識羞愧3秒鍾,再馬上開干)!。 canvas壓縮 使用了github上的一個現成庫:https ...
基於zepto,支持多文件上傳,進度和圖片預覽,用於手機端。 $self.css('position', 'relative'); $self.append('<input id="fileImage" style ...
(safari6.0+、android 3.0+),所以直接在前端壓縮圖片,已經成了很多移動端圖片上傳的必備功能了。 ...
一、簡介 圖片的壓縮與上傳,是APP里一個很常用的功能。我們來年看 ChiTuStore 是怎樣做的。相關文件 App/Module/User/UserInfo.html,App/Module/User/UserInfo.ts 二、HTML布局 HTML 文件中,有如下二句,第一 ...
...
最近寫的小 demo,使用的是h5的 canvas來對圖片進行放大,移動,剪裁等等這是最原始的代碼,比較接近我的思路,后續會再對格式和結構進行優化 html: js:初始代碼 View Code 修改后 ...